These insights represent ~565k questions answered from ~55 organizations, collected over the 12 month period to 30 June 2022.

The data meet our criteria as being robust and reliable; unlikely to substantially change over time; and representative of the wider industry. Read more about the methodology.

Are employees committed to their organizations?

Engaged people are emotionally committed to their organization. These people stay at their organizations longer and are more productive and effective. Successful organizations have more engaged employees.

69% of Resources and Utilities Oceania employees are engaged

This is in the bottom 39% compared with the overall average.


The average eNPS score for organizations in this benchmark is 15 and is in the bottom 14% compared with the overall average.

The highest scoring question for Resources & Utilities Oceania had 87% of people agreeing that they know how their work contributes to the goals of [Company] (-3% compared to overall) while they were generally most positive about Work & Life Blend.


People in Resources & Utilities Oceania were generally least favourable about Feedback & Recognition, and were most negative towards 'When it is clear that someone is not delivering in their role we do something about it' with 19% of people disagreeing (+4% above average).

How long do people stay?

In the short term, 21% of people in this benchmark are thinking of or actually seeking jobs elsewhere (+3% compared to overall) while on a longer time frame, 10% of people see themselves leaving within two years (+0% compared to overall).

Understanding Tenure distributions

Tenure describes how long an employee has worked for their company: we know through our research that newly hired employees tend to be more positive than their tenured counterparts. Positivity declines sharply before bottoming out between two to six years, then rises slightly for those that remain.

The tenure composition of a benchmark can influence overall scores.

How does Resources and Utilities Oceania compare?

On the lower side, people in Resources & Utilities Oceania had much lower favorable scores than average in Feedback & Recognition, Learning & Development, and Service & Quality Focus.
